Review of Star Wars: Episode III - Revenge of the Sith (2005) by Bryant P — 13 Oct 2017
Does not get the credit it deserves, unfairly lumped in with the rest of the prequels. Unafraid, thought-provoking, and epic. Represents an inkling of what Star Wars could have been, a political thriller with suspense and actual stakes.
So close to being a truly fantastic film but for its missteps in dialogue and pacing. Still. This is what Star Wars could have been. A dark fall from grace, the chosen one turning to the dark side to protect the person he loves.
What a fantastic character arc and well handled by this movie. Utimately one of the best of the entire series.
